Barbara is related to or closely associated with Kevin P Lahey, Mary L Laney, Patricia A Sheil and 2 other people. 225 Jefferson Ave, Wheeling, Wv 26003 is where Barbara resides. The current age of Barbara is 66. Barbara has previously lived in Wheeling, Clinton and Benwood. Barbara owns the phone number (563) 242-4564. This person's birth year is 1958.